Considering the latest stats from the continuous renal replacement market:?
“The global market size?was valued at USD 1.45 billion in 2023 and is anticipated to flourish at a CAGR 8.6% in the coming years.”
This growth is highly supported by integrating artificial intelligence in continuous renal replacement therapy.
In addition, various companies are adopting artificial intelligence to develop innovative products for continuous renal replacement therapy. Recently, for the first time, in March 2024, Fresenius Medical Care developed an ‘Augmented Reality’ (AR) digital tool to guide the nursing staff of renal replacement therapy in Intensive Care Units (ICUs). This application provides initial training on how to use CRRT and thereby serves as a subtle learning experience for handling critical conditions in ICUs. This innovation showcases the manufacturers’ efforts and benefits of artificial intelligence in continuous renal replacement therapy. Such initiatives support innovation and boost the demand for AI-based products in the market.
Benefits?of Artificial Intelligence in Continuous Renal Replacement Therapy Market
Many research institutes are set to create advanced AI-based continuous renal replacement therapies to increase efficiency. For instance, according to an article published by Nature Communications in July 2024, the University of California at Los Angeles researchers invented a machine learning model that predicts the short-term survival of patients who are on continuous renal replacement therapy. Such development marks the significance of AI in the continuous renal replacement therapy market.
Artificial intelligence in continuous renal replacement therapy showcases fluid levels and hidden risks using data analytics software which further predicts electrolyte imbalance or underlying infection. These predictions analyze patients' treatment efficiency and overall health status, further guiding the healthcare professionals in prognosis.
Integration of artificial intelligence-based systems offers consistent monitoring of kidney function and fluctuations in clinical signs that may require immediate attention. This monitoring helps to reduce the risk of unwanted events and allows periodic intervention.

Artificial intelligence can provide treatment plans based on the personalized requirements of patients, such as age, medical history, weight, and more. This helps to make informed decisions about the patient’s treatment.
As artificial intelligence automates the monitoring process during continuous renal replacement therapy, healthcare professionals are less burdened and more proficient, which leads to lesser burnout.
